The Assistant Vice President, Medicare Risk Adjustment Performance provides executive leadership for Alignment's enterprise Risk Adjustment performance strategy and operations. The role is accountable for achieving annual RAF performance objectives, driving provider and market execution, and ensuring Risk Adjustment activities support the organization's financial, operational, and strategic objectives.
The AVP leads the development and execution of enterprise prospective, concurrent, and retrospective Risk Adjustment strategies and serves as the executive responsible for operational performance across provider engagement, coding operations, chart retrieval, submission, analytics, vendor management, and revenue realization.
The role partners closely with Market Operations, Network Management, Clinical Operations, Finance, Compliance, and Data & Technology teams to ensure enterprise Risk Adjustment goals are achieved while supporting audit readiness, provider performance improvement, and long-term organizational growth.
